On July 4th, we escaped the heat wave and went up into the mountains for the day. I've been waiting for a good day to do this specific hike-the
Toggenburg Tone Trail. It was a good length, about 3 miles, had great views, but the best part was the theme. Along the trail, there were over 20 musical "instruments." Maddie walked about half of the way, just motivated by the next instrument to play.
